What are Large Flat Rubber Washers?
Rubber washers, in general, are circular discs made from rubber, designed to be placed between two surfaces to provide a cushioning effect. Large flat rubber washers are characterized by their wide diameter and flat surface, which allows them to cover a larger area. Made from various types of rubber materials, such as neoprene, EPDM, or silicone, these washers offer excellent elasticity, resilience, and resistance to environmental factors like water, oil, and UV light.
Applications of Large Flat Rubber Washers
1. Plumbing One of the most common applications for large flat rubber washers is in plumbing. They are used as seals to prevent leaks in faucets, taps, and other plumbing fixtures. The elasticity of rubber ensures a tight fit, preventing water from escaping where it shouldn't.
2. Automotive Industry In the automotive sector, large flat rubber washers are utilized in various sealing and cushioning applications. For example, they are used in the assembly of engines, where vibration can cause components to wear prematurely. By providing a buffer between metal parts, these washers help to prolong the lifespan of automotive systems.
3. Construction In construction, large flat rubber washers are commonly used in bolted connections. They distribute the load more evenly across the surface, reducing the risk of damage to materials. Additionally, they can help to dampen vibrations and noise, which is particularly useful in high-traffic areas.
4. Electrical Applications In the electrical industry, large flat rubber washers are often used as insulators. They can prevent electrical currents from passing through attach points and protect sensitive components from short circuits. Their rubber composition provides a good balance between insulation properties and mechanical strength.
5. Manufacturing Large flat rubber washers are used in assembly lines and production facilities to secure parts and prevent movement. In machinery, they help absorb shock and reduce friction, which can lead to increased efficiency and decreased maintenance costs.
Benefits of Using Large Flat Rubber Washers
1. Load Distribution One of the primary benefits of large flat rubber washers is their ability to distribute loads evenly. This prevents excessive pressure on a single point, which could lead to premature wear or failure of components.
2. Leak Prevention In applications where liquids or gases are involved, these washers create a reliable seal that helps to prevent leaks. This is particularly vital in plumbing and automotive applications where leakage can lead to significant damage or hazards.
3. Vibration Dampening The rubber material effectively absorbs vibrations, which is crucial in machinery and automotive environments. This dampening effect helps to protect parts from excessive wear over time.
4. Corrosion Resistance Many rubber washers are resistant to oil, water, and harsh chemicals, making them ideal for use in environments where exposure to corrosive substances is a concern.
5. Cost-Effectiveness Large flat rubber washers are generally inexpensive to produce and purchase, yet they provide significant benefits in terms of performance and longevity, making them a cost-effective solution in many applications.
